SIMPLIFIED CALCULATION FOR THE STIFFNESS OF R.C.SIMPLE-SUPPORTED CRACKED BEAMS UNDER UNIFORM LOADS

  The calculating to get the curve of bending moment-curvature of the reinforced concrete beam section is programmed.Using the program,the cracking moment,yield moment,ultimate moment and the corresponding curvatures respectively of R.C.beam sections with different concrete strength,size and reinforcement ratio are obtained.Based on the three group of values obtained,the curve of bending moment-curvature is simplified into a triple line.Section stiffness is varied along the axis of the beam after cracking,that is,the cracked R.C.beam can be treated as a non-uniform beam.According to the equivalent principle of the bending strain energy between uniform beams and non-uniform beams,the equivalent stiffness of non-uniform beams is obtained.The simplified calculation formula,drawn form calculation results,for the stiffness of the R.C.simple-supported beam under uniform loads is given.
